NetChoice, joined by Chamber of Progress and the Pelican Institute, filed a brief in the Fifth Circuit in support of Bodin in Bodin v. New Orleans. The brief explains why a New Orleans ordinance that requires short term rental services (e.g., Airbnb) to monitor listings and remove them if they violate the city’s requirements violates Section 230. In short, New Orleans is attempting to impose liability for distributing content in a manner Congress has said is impermissible.
